The Science of Warm Lighting for Eye Health
Understanding Color Temperature and Eye Strain
Color Temperature Basics Color temperature, measured in Kelvin (K), describes the appearance of light:
- 2700K-3000K (Warm White): Soft, relaxing light similar to candlelight or sunset
- 3000K-4000K (Neutral White): Balanced light for general work activities
- 4000K-5000K (Cool White): Bright, energizing light for focused tasks
- 5000K-6500K (Daylight): Blue-rich light that mimics midday sunshine
Blue Light and Circadian Rhythms Blue light exposure affects your body’s natural sleep-wake cycle:
Daytime Benefits:
- Enhanced alertness and cognitive performance
- Improved mood through serotonin regulation
- Better focus for detail-oriented tasks
- Natural cortisol production supporting daytime energy
Evening Disruption:
- Melatonin suppression delaying sleep onset by 1-3 hours
- Circadian rhythm shifts affecting sleep quality and duration
- Increased eye strain from high-energy blue wavelengths
- Digital eye fatigue contributing to headaches and dry eyes

Types of Monitor Light Bars for Warm Lighting
Manual Adjustment Light Bars
Traditional designs with physical controls for color temperature:
Advantages:
- Precise control over brightness and warmth levels
- No software required for operation and adjustment
- Reliable operation without connectivity dependencies
- Lower cost compared to smart alternatives
Best For: Users who prefer physical controls, budget-conscious buyers, simple setups
Smart/Automatic Light Bars
Advanced systems that adjust automatically based on time or ambient light:
Advantages:
- Circadian rhythm support through automatic adjustment
- Ambient light sensing optimizing brightness for current conditions
- Remote control via wireless controllers or smartphone apps
- Programmable schedules customizing lighting for personal preferences
Best For: Technology enthusiasts, users wanting hands-off operation, complex lighting needs
Backlit Light Bars
Premium designs featuring both front task lighting and rear ambient lighting:
Advantages:
- Reduced screen contrast through gentle backlighting
- Enhanced immersion for gaming and entertainment
- Better eye comfort during extended computer sessions
- Aesthetic appeal improving overall workspace appearance
Best For: Gamers, content creators, users prioritizing visual comfort, premium setups

Color Temperature Requirements
Understanding Your Daily Light Needs Different activities and times require specific color temperatures:
Morning and Daytime (6:00 AM - 6:00 PM):
- 5000K-6500K (Cool) for maximum alertness and productivity
- 4000K-5000K (Neutral) for balanced work and comfort
- High brightness supporting detailed tasks and concentration
Evening Transition (6:00 PM - 9:00 PM):
- 3500K-4000K (Warm Neutral) beginning circadian preparation
- Gradual reduction in both brightness and color temperature
- Maintained productivity without compromising evening sleep preparation
Night Computing (9:00 PM - 6:00 AM):
- 2700K-3000K (Warm) for minimal circadian disruption
- Low brightness reducing overall light exposure
- Essential visibility maintaining safety and functionality

Complementary Workspace Lighting
Integrating Monitor Lights with Room Lighting Create a comprehensive lighting environment that supports eye health:
Ambient Lighting Coordination:
- Color temperature matching ensuring consistency between monitor light and room lighting
- Brightness balancing avoiding extreme contrasts between different light sources
- Layered approach combining task, ambient, and accent lighting appropriately
- Flexible control allowing adjustment for different activities throughout the day
Reducing Screen Contrast:
- Bias lighting placing warm lights behind monitor to reduce contrast
- Wall lighting creating gentle background illumination
- Indirect fixtures bouncing light off ceiling and walls for even distribution
- Avoiding harsh contrasts preventing eye strain from bright screens in dark rooms
